How to solve 2+(3-2×2)×1

Respuesta :

meghanharrison1818
meghanharrison1818 meghanharrison1818
  • 04-02-2020

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ation: First figure what’s in the parentheses. (3-2*2) wanna do 2*2 That’s 4 then (3-4) = -1. 2+(-1)*1. Then multiply -1 by 1 which is -1. Then 2+(-1)= 1
